This is a controversy over the ownership of a boat, involving the effect of the registration law in the Harbors and Navigation Code and several provisions of the Uniform Commercial Code concerning sales and secured transactions.
On August 11, 1965, Mr. and Mrs. Redinger borrowed from Security First National Bank (now Security Pacific National Bank) the sum of $7,725.60, repayable at the rate of $128.76...
